Earth Day Facts

From 1970, when 20 million participated across the U.S., Earth Day has

grown into a global tradition, with a billion expected to take part in

2009.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Surprising Clouds Forming Due to Lead

Lead in the air is causing clouds in odd conditions—conditions

typically too warm and dry for cloud formation.
